Abstract
In this paper, we study rotational and helicoidal surfaces in Euclidean 3-space in terms of their Gauss map. We obtain a complete classification of these type of surfaces whose Gauss maps G satisfy $L_1G=f(G+C)$ for some constant vector $C{\in}\mathbb{E}^3$ and smooth function $f$, where $L_1$ denotes the Cheng-Yau operator.
